One of the original founders of the Amateur Radio Service in Israel, Amnon Bar Giora, 4X1DF, joins Eric, 4Z1UG, in a conversation about his early beginnings as a radio operator for the pre-Israel Haganah, his training of Yugoslav partisans in the use of radio behind the Nazi lines, his pursuit of the Nazi doctor of Auschwitz across South America, and his co-founding of the Amateur Radio Service in Israel. At 91 years of age, Amnon has a rich history of radio, service to his country and people, and entrepreneurship.
